Adjunct Faculty - OSHA
Job no: 495108
Work type: Faculty - Part Time
Location: Baton Rouge, LA
Categories: Workforce Development & Education, Workforce Initiatives
College: BRCC
Department: Workforce & Economic Development
Sub department: Maritime & Continuing Education
Salary: $50 per hour
The Adjunct Faculty - OSHA will deliver engaging, compliant coursework on topics such as workplace safety, hazard recognition, injury prevention, and OSHA10 certification. This role includes preparing lessons, facilitating classroom and hands-on training, assessing student performance, and maintaining up-to-date knowledge of OSHA regulations.
Duties and Responsibilities: Adjunct Faculty members are responsible for teaching courses as assigned. Adjunct Faculty may teach in the evening, weekends, online and dual enrollment courses as needed. Adjunct Faculty are expected to support the institution's mission and vision and abide by the Faculty Handbook and college-wide policies. Adjunct Faculty are expected to maintain currency in their teaching discipline. Adjunct Faculty report directly to the academic program manager and/or department chair within their respective departments and divisions.
